The oxy acetylene brazing process for refrigeration copper pipes involves the use of a high-temperature flame produced by mixing oxygen and acetylene gases. This flame generates enough heat to melt brazing filler metals without melting the copper tubing itself. The molten filler material flows into the joint through capillary action, forming a strong metallurgical bond between copper pipes and fittings. This ensures that refrigeration systems such as cold rooms, chillers, and commercial cooling units maintain proper refrigerant flow, pressure stability, and long-term operational efficiency.

A key element in any refrigeration copper pipe oxy acetylene brazing guide is precise flame control and heat management. Technicians must learn how to adjust the torch to achieve a neutral flame, which provides balanced combustion and reduces oxidation on copper surfaces. Proper heat application ensures that the brazing filler material flows evenly into the joint area, creating a strong and uniform bond. Overheating can damage copper pipes and weaken system integrity, while insufficient heat can result in weak joints and potential refrigerant leakage. Skilled HVAC technicians must develop controlled torch movement and consistent heating techniques to achieve professional results.

Nitrogen purging is another critical step included in the refrigeration copper pipe oxy acetylene brazing guide. During brazing, nitrogen gas is introduced into the internal piping system to prevent oxidation and scale formation inside copper tubes. This helps maintain internal cleanliness, ensures smooth refrigerant flow, and protects key HVAC components such as compressors, evaporators, and expansion valves. Without nitrogen purging, internal contamination can significantly reduce system efficiency and lead to long-term operational issues. Proper preparation of copper pipes is also essential for successful brazing. Before heating begins, technicians must ensure that all copper surfaces are thoroughly cleaned to remove oil, dirt, and oxidation. Correct pipe alignment and proper joint spacing are necessary to ensure effective capillary action of the brazing alloy. High-quality silver-based brazing rods are commonly used in refrigeration applications due to their strength, corrosion resistance, and ability to withstand vibration and thermal expansion in demanding environments.

Safety is a fundamental requirement in refrigeration copper pipe oxy acetylene brazing work. Technicians must follow strict safety procedures including proper gas cylinder handling, use of personal protective equipment, leak testing, and correct flame ignition methods. Understanding flame behavior, regulator settings, and emergency shutdown procedures is essential for safe and efficient operation.
